Output 7605feac04e69dd8529337746679e30b6cece7c1c969442d82dced77f7ef2dea:15

value
680000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ca916852345fb47d4bf92e76ac71f22d48d4bee OP_EQUAL
address
35mADRT21QnWmNRu2GSK6FGQ8iXM5j6ksA
transaction
7605feac04e69dd8529337746679e30b6cece7c1c969442d82dced77f7ef2dea
spent
true